Cherries and Raspberries in a Basket
A Masterpiece of Fruit and Composition
The painting 'Cherries and Raspberries in a Basket' by Levi Wells Prentice, created in 1891, is a quintessential example of American still life art. This oil on canvas masterpiece is currently housed at the Hood Museum of Art in the United States.Visual Elements and Composition
The painting features two baskets overflowing with red cherries and raspberries, placed on a table to create a visually appealing arrangement. The inclusion of several apples scattered around the scene adds variety to the fruits depicted. A chair positioned near the left side of the painting completes the composition, contributing to an inviting atmosphere for viewers.Artistic Significance
Levi Wells Prentice was known for his meticulous attention to detail and vibrant color palette, which are evident in this work. The use of oil on canvas allows for a rich texture and depth that enhances the realism of the fruits and the surrounding environment. The arrangement of the baskets and fruits showcases the artist's skill in creating balanced compositions.Historical Context
The late 19th century saw a resurgence in still life painting, with artists focusing on everyday objects to create visually striking works. Prentice's contribution to this genre is notable for its emphasis on fresh fruit, which was a common subject matter during that period.Relevance and Appreciation
